
OD-2 Turbo Overdrive
Turbo Overdrive with two modes: Normal and Turbo for extended gain and compression range.
The OD-2 Turbo Overdrive debuted in 1985 with a switchable Turbo boost mode, an idea Boss would revisit with the DS-2. Normal mode provides smooth, warm overdrive. Turbo mode kicks the gain and volume up for a more aggressive, cutting lead tone.
The circuit delivers classic 80s overdrive character: warm, slightly compressed, with a gentle mid-range emphasis. Turbo mode doesn't change the voicing as dramatically as the DS-2's Turbo II; it's more of a hot-rodded version of the same basic sound.
Level, Tone, and Drive controls plus the Turbo mode switch. The mode switch can be controlled by an external footswitch for hands-free switching during a song. At 10mA, it's extremely power-efficient.
Produced from 1985 to 1994, the OD-2 sits in Boss's overdrive lineup between the vintage OD-1 and the modern BD-2. A solid 80s overdrive that doesn't get much attention but sounds good.
